A leading private healthcare provider is seeking a GP - Health Assessment Doctor for flexible, clinic-based sessions. This role emphasizes health screening and preventative care, offering the opportunity to conduct comprehensive assessments while avoiding the traditional pressures of NHS practice.

Ideal candidates will be GMC registered with experience in health assessments and possess excellent communication skills. The role offers a competitive rate of £70 per hour and a supportive work environment focused on quality patient care.
